      The author studies an example of a triangulated Hopf category related to \(\text{SL}(2)\). In his approach to quantum groups, Lusztig obtained braided deformations of universal enveloping algebras for some nilpotent Lie algebras \(n_+\) together with canonical bases of these braided Hopf algebras. The elements of the canonical basis are contained in a semi-simple Abelian category of semi-simple complexes. To study this category, \textit{L. Crane} and \textit{I. B. Frenkel} proposed a notion of Hopf category and gave an example of a Hopf category related to \(\text{sl}(2)\) [see J. Math. Phys. 35, No. 10, 5136-5154 (1994; Zbl 0892.57014)]. In this paper, the author is discussing an example of a related notion: the triangulated Hopf category. He shows that this category is an equivariant derived category equipped with multiplication and comultiplication functors and structure isomorphisms; in particular it is a monoidal category. Finally, he shows that this new structure does not induce a Hopf category structure in the sense of Crane and Frenkel.
